You Owe Me by Eric J. Cohen, Ph.D. & Gregory Sterling Often in intimate relationships, one partner is called upon to "give" more than the other—to put a spouse through school, to raise a family, to provide stability, to indulge the other sexually and/or emotionally. A "ledger of love" is created. All too often, such imbalances, according to Dr. Cohen, create guilt-ridden or unfair relationships, further compounded by inadequate communication, discrepant expectations and false assumptions. These pave the way for misunderstanding and eventual disillusionment. The result is emotional debt. But, if emotional debts can be exposed and acknowledged, relationships can be restored and revitalized through a process the authors call Debt Resolution. By helping partners unveil and resolve their relationship debts, couples achieve the freedom of no longer being in debt, and in "being even," grow and experience real emotional richness together.
